About These Birds
African Pygmy-falcon
The African Pygmy-falcon is one of Africa's smallest raptors, with a wingspan of about 23 cm and a weight of around 61 g. It inhabits dry savannas and thornbush, often nesting in the large communal nests of weaver birds, and hunts lizards and large insects.
